Year: 1958
Runtime: 7 mins
Language: English
Directors: Joseph Barbera, William Hanna
While the king slumbers, Jerry and his tiny French mouse companion begin pilfering the palace. Their antics rouse the monarch, who summons Tom and warns that any further mouse noise will cost Tom his life. Hearing the decree, the mice join forces to relentlessly harass Tom.
